Draft Import Risk Analysis: Crocodilia from Australia
A draft import risk analysis for Crocodilia from Australia is now available for public consultation. The risk analysis covers live animals and hatching eggs of the species in the Order Crocodilia (crocodiles and aligators) which have been hatched and reared in captivity in Australia.
